1. Calculate the End Value
decreased by a percentage of its Initial Value
End Value =
262 - Value of Percentage Decrease =
262 - (92% × 262) =
262 - 92% × 262 =
(262 is a common factor)
(1 - 92%) × 262 =
(100% - 92%) × 262 =
8% × 262 =
8 ÷ 100 × 262 =
8 × 262 ÷ 100 =
2,096 ÷ 100 =
20.96
